Giving Your Body and Mind a Break This December

Nov 27, 2025

December is a magical month - sparkly lights, cosy nights, school plays, family time, and maybe just maybe… that feeling of “I should really be practising more.”

But here’s the truth every Dancer needs to hear (and every parent needs reminding of too):
Rest is not falling behind. Rest is part of your training.

Your body, your mind, and your dancing need downtime, especially at this time of year when the competitions are over, life outside of Dancing  feels extra busy and emotions run higher than usual.

So today, we’re unpacking why December rest is actually one of the best things you can do for your dancing and how to embrace it without guilt 💚

 

🧘‍♀️ Your Body Grows Stronger When You Rest

Muscles don’t grow in training…they grow in recovery.

When Dancers take a little break, something amazing happens:
✨ Muscles repair
✨ The nervous system calms
✨ Small injuries finally get a chance to heal

December can be full-on: school events, colder weather, more family time, less daylight. That alone puts the body under pressure. So giving yourself a few days (or weeks!) to unwind isn’t lazy - it’s clever. It’s what keeps Dancers healthy long-term.

Rest now = better dancing in January.
Simple. Powerful. True.
